The enlightening discussion of the new tools in the cinematographer’s bag was new since I last read it. I was surprised to learn that film itself still has its uses. Evidently, images involving billions of light-sensitive molecules have not been totally displaced by images made of millions of pixels. The discussion of the CGI techniques used in Gravity was especially helpful.
I also enjoyed the many trips to Bordwell’s blog, which the book encouraged. I do wish, though, that the blog included more links to film clips.
Some things have stayed the same: an insightful, detailed critique of Citizen Kane and an organizational structure that makes it problematic for someone trying to organize a course around it.… (more)
